Book Hero Magic formatted this description to make it easier to read. While it's new and still learning, it may not be perfect - your feedback is welcome! Description
At Sunshine Stables, dreams become adventures! Young pony fans will love this fantastic pony club series from Olivia Tuffin.

Poppy can't wait to start pony club and ride beautiful Silver Shadow. But on her first day she's paired with kind but lumpy Henry. She's determined to find a way back to her dream pony, though it seems that Henry has other ideas. . . Packed with adventure and full of heart, Olivia's huge knowledge and passion for ponies shines on every page.

Beautifully illustrated throughout by Jo Goodberry, this is a perfect pony story for readers aged 7+.

About the Author

Olivia Tuffin (Author)
Olivia Tuffin lives on an arable farm in Dorset with her farmer husband Clive, three ponies, two dogs and a pet sheep called Florence. She never outgrew the pony-mad stage and her favourite thing to do is to ride off for hours into the countryside. She's always loved writing and wanted to write the kind of pony story she adored as a child. Her own ponies and their funny antics provide inspiration for her stories every day.

Jo Goodberry (Illustrator)
Jo has been illustrating for more years than she cares to remember. Originally from Norfolk she graduated from Loughborough College of Art, travelled the world for a bit, worked for design agencies in London and Nottingham before finally settling with her family in deepest, darkest Leicestershire. On the whole she prefers to illustrate people (and ponies of course) but her work is varied and adaptable and can be seen on a vast range of projects from children's books, editorial design, educational publications to book jackets, advertising and packaging and most recently on Christmas 50p coins.

Jo loves the theatre and aims to keep fit by playing tennis enthusiastically but with varying degrees of success.
